Painting Description
"L'heure De La Soupe" is a notable painting by the French artist Louis Emile Adan, who was active during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Adan, born in 1839 and passing in 1937, was a prolific painter and illustrator, known for his detailed and evocative works that often depicted scenes of everyday life. His artistic style is characterized by a keen attention to detail and a warm, realistic portrayal of his subjects, which has earned him recognition and admiration in the art world.
"L'heure De La Soupe," which translates to "The Soup Hour," is a quintessential example of Adan's ability to capture the simplicity and intimacy of domestic life. The painting portrays a serene and homely scene, likely set in a rural or small-town environment, where a family or group of individuals is gathered around a table, partaking in a meal. The composition of the painting is carefully arranged to draw the viewer's eye to the central activity of eating soup, a humble yet significant daily ritual.
Adan's use of light and shadow in "L'heure De La Soupe" enhances the warmth and coziness of the scene, creating a sense of comfort and familiarity. The textures of the clothing, the tableware, and the expressions on the faces of the subjects are rendered with meticulous detail, showcasing Adan's technical skill and his deep empathy for his subjects. This painting not only reflects the artist's mastery of genre painting but also serves as a historical document, offering insights into the social and cultural practices of the time.
"L'heure De La Soupe" is a testament to Louis Emile Adan's ability to elevate ordinary moments into art, capturing the essence of human experience with grace and sensitivity. The painting remains an important piece within Adan's oeuvre and continues to be appreciated by art enthusiasts and historians for its artistic and cultural significance.
